The White House Trolls With ICE Deportation Jingle
The White House is catching serious heat after posting a video of ICE deportation flights — and pairing it with none other than Jet2 Holidays’ viral audio. Yup, the same chipper “Nothing beats a Jet2 holiday” voiceover that usually accompanies TikToks about missed flights or lost luggage was layered over footage of handcuffed individuals being escorted onto planes. But, if that wasn’t wild enough, the official caption read: “When ICE books you a one-way Jet2 holiday to deportation. Nothing beats it!” Chile…

The Singer & Jet2 Company Speak Out
“The Jet2 meme has spread a lot of joy and humour around the world, but the White House video shows that Trump has neither,” said Jess Glynne, per BBC.
“Our branding has become something of a viral phenomenon this summer and we are pleased to see how many people have used it in good humour. This has put a smile on many people’s faces, just like our holidays do. We are of course aware of a post from the White House social media account. This is not endorsed by us in any way, and we are very disappointed to see our brand being used to promote government policy such as this.”
